Marco Vigato: The Ancient Underworld of Mexico

Scientists have discovered elaborate tunnels, rooms and canals dug under pyramids, and ancient cities throughout Mexico. In this program we trace the history of this phenomena and uncover their purpose.

Marco M. Vigato has traveled extensively across Europe, the Middle East, North Africa, South-East Asia, North and South America and is an independent researcher into ancient mysteries and megalithic civilizations. His expeditions and photographs dedicated to ancient history, adventure travel, and archaeology can be found at Uncharted Ruins .
